Output 9084317cbd6793b90e2ec8ae0d2df233b15cf7b1def6a744eb79a19a186406fc:1

value
18372315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c07d297824d80d528716e85452153713cb1aa0b7 OP_EQUAL
address
3KEobnMCXuSiydU23u3bG8rF3fwPueyNFq
transaction
9084317cbd6793b90e2ec8ae0d2df233b15cf7b1def6a744eb79a19a186406fc
spent
true